I have small fiber neuropathy which is severe in my feet but not as bad in my hands. I asked for a skin punch biopsy and had it down in Sept. I have 0 a and c fibers in my feet with a diagnosis of severe small fiber neuropathy from the lab that did the testing.

I also have the burning, stinging, electrical shocks, numbness and the list goes on and on. My pain is 24/7 and ebbs and flows all day long. I'm currently up to 2700 mg a day of gabapentin and don't think it's helping much since I still can't do anything. No groc shopping, cleaning house etc. This coming from a 51 year old prior Super everything to everyone. I take 1/2 a vicodin 4 times a day just to tap the pain down enough to deal with it. I have filed for disability in GA and was denied the first time around. I'm now in the reconsideration stage and it's driving me crazy.
